Latest Patents

One of Weichenberger's latest patents involves a device for activating a security system in a vehicle. This groundbreaking device includes first and second vehicle sensors capable of detecting acceleration and structure-borne noise. The central unit evaluates the signals from both sensors and activates the security system based on the gathered data. These sensors are designed with a dual sensitivity direction to accurately detect various measuring values related to vehicle movement and noise.

Additionally, he has developed a signal preprocessing device that comprises band-pass filters specifically for structure-borne noise sensors. This device can be integrated into acceleration sensors or connected externally and serves to enhance the signal quality received by central electronic control units. The functionality of filtering operations allows the transmission of multiple frequency bands that are integral to the structure-borne sound spectrum. His work is particularly useful in electronic motor vehicle security systems, including those focused on passenger and occupant protection.

Career Highlights

Throughout his career, Lothar Weichenberger has worked with notable companies, including Conti Temic Microelectronic GmbH and Bayerische Motoren Werke Aktiengesellschaft (BMW). His experience in these leading automotive and microelectronic companies has propelled his focus on innovating vehicle safety technologies.
